Context Validation: Doc Testing and the Missing AI infrastructure Layer
Omari Gaskins Jr

Documentation is one of it not the most neglected spaces in software engineering. We refuse to take care of it but everyone can relate to the frustration of needing up to date docs when it matters but they haven’t been updated or tested for correctness in years.

READMEs, onboarding guides, and operational runbooks are often treated as static artifacts. Over time they drift from reality — even as the platform itself evolves. However, as we incorporate LLMs and coding agents directly into our environments, the very same docs that we haven’t cared about, are the exact context agents are using to build our apps.

In this talk, I’ll explore documentation as an unverified surface within Internal Developer Platforms, and explain why context retrieval and compression, are only two parts of a 3 legged stool .

We’ll cover:
• Why documentation drift increases cognitive load and support tickets
• Why unverified docs as context lead to unnecessary spending
• Why valid and up to date docs against the system they are for is no longer a nice to have but a systemic necessity
• What time and money is saved when shifting left the responsibility of validation from the agents.
